Can anyone help me out with this one....I am in the market for a newish 2nd hand car 06 plate onwards, what can u suggest ? I know little or nothing about motors, makes etc so i thought id put it up here to try and get some feedback off you guys.

I need an estate style vehicle with a small engine, low tax and low insurance group preferably.

Im not overly fussed what it looks like as modern cars all look pretty samey to me. blush

Reliabilty and fuel economy is important to me.

Quality and reliability is all down to the care and attention of the previous owner, not the marque.

The same tired old chiches come out - buy Japanese, avoid French. My experience of French cars has been positive, because I've always bought cars which have been well maintained.

Its funny that most of the recent car recalls have been on Honda, Toyota and Nissans!

Even yesterday Honda recalled 20,000 Jazz's in South Africa:

http://www.bdlive.co.za/business/2013/07/04/honda-recalls-jazz-models-to-fix-switch

Nissan recall 841,000 vehicles in May of this year due to a faulty steering wheel:

http://www.bbc.co.uk/news/business-22635439

And 2 days ago Toyota recalls 5000 UK cars due to a power steering fault:

http://www.autoexpress.co.uk/toyota/yaris/64802/toyota-recall-5000-uk-cars-affected



Your best bet is to pop down to a car supermarket, see what kind of car takes your fancy (its all very well buying a car then finding you hate the interior or there's no legroom) then browse the forums for that make and see what people recommend, then look privately for that model.
